What Is an AI Video Generator for Interior Design?
An AI video generator for interior design takes a static image of a room and transforms it into a cinematic walkthrough video. The AI analyzes the photo to understand spatial depth, wall positions, furniture placement, and lighting conditions. It then generates new frames that simulate a camera moving through the space, creating realistic parallax effects and smooth transitions.
The result looks like a professionally filmed room tour, but it is created entirely by artificial intelligence from a single photograph. No 3D modeling. No video editing. No camera equipment. Just one photo in, one video out.
This is fundamentally different from older approaches like Ken Burns effects (slow zoom and pan on a static image) or traditional 3D walkthroughs that require building complete virtual environments. AI video generation understands the three-dimensional structure of a room from a two-dimensional image and creates genuinely new visual information that was not in the original photo.

How AI Video Generation Actually Works
Understanding the technology helps you get better results. Here is what happens inside the AI when you upload a room photo:
Depth estimation. The AI analyzes the image to create a depth map. It identifies which objects are close to the camera and which are far away. Walls, floors, ceilings, furniture, windows, and decorative objects are all mapped in three-dimensional space from the two-dimensional photo.
Scene understanding. The AI recognizes what it is looking at. It knows a sofa is a sofa, a window is a window, and the floor connects the foreground to the background. This semantic understanding prevents artifacts like furniture floating in mid-air or walls bending unnaturally during camera movement.
Camera path generation. The AI plans a natural camera movement through the space. For interior rooms, this is typically a slow dolly forward or a gentle pan. For exteriors, it might be a sweeping flyover or an orbital movement around the building. The camera path is chosen to reveal the most important features of the space.
Frame synthesis. The AI generates new frames that show the room from slightly different angles. Each frame reveals visual information that was not visible in the original photo, such as the side of a sofa that was facing away from the camera, or the depth of a hallway that was only partially visible. This is generative AI creating new visual content, not just shifting pixels around.
Temporal consistency. The most technically challenging part. Each generated frame must be consistent with the previous one. Furniture cannot change shape between frames. Lighting must remain constant. Colors must stay accurate. This is what separates purpose-built interior design video AI from generic video generators that often produce flickering, morphing, or inconsistent results.

What kind of photos work best for AI video generation?
High-resolution photos taken from eye level with good natural lighting produce the best results. Wide-angle shots that show more of the room give the AI more spatial information to work with. The photo should be sharp and well-lit. Dark, blurry, or extremely narrow-angle photos produce lower quality videos because the AI has less information to extrapolate from.

Can AI video replace physical property viewings?
Not entirely, and it should not. The goal is not to replace in-person viewings but to filter and qualify them. A buyer who has watched walkthrough videos of every room in a property arrives at the physical viewing already knowing the layout, the proportions, and the feel of the space. They are a more qualified lead. The viewing becomes a confirmation, not a discovery. This reduces wasted viewings for both agents and buyers.
